Biography

Ben Lamm is an American entrepreneur and technology executive, best known as the co-founder and CEO of Colossal Biosciences, a biotechnology company focused on de-extinction and advanced genetic engineering. Founded in 2021 with geneticist George Church, Colossal aims to use gene-editing technologies such as CRISPR to revive extinct species, including the woolly mammoth, while also developing tools for biodiversity conservation and climate resilience.

Before Colossal, Lamm built a career as a serial entrepreneur, creating and scaling multiple companies across software, artificial intelligence, and emerging technologies. He founded Chaotic Moon Studios, a creative technology and mobile development firm acquired by Accenture. He later co-founded Conversable, an enterprise conversational AI company acquired by LivePerson, and Hypergiant, an AI-driven space and defense technology company. These ventures established his reputation for identifying opportunities at the intersection of innovation and large-scale industries.

Lamm’s work extends beyond corporate leadership to public engagement in discussions about the ethical and scientific implications of biotechnology. His ventures often focus on harnessing technology not only for commercial gain but also for broader societal impact, such as climate change mitigation and ecosystem restoration.

Through his entrepreneurial track record in AI, software, and biotechnology, Ben Lamm has become a well-known figure in the U.S. tech ecosystem. His visibility reflects both his bold business ventures and public positioning around frontier technologies, though he is not regarded as an authoritative or dominant voice beyond his companies.
